Accomplishment refers to a completed task or skill, while achievement denotes the successful attainment of goals, often of higher significance.
Accomplishment vs. Achievement

Key Differences

Accomplishment often refers to completing specific tasks or acquiring skills, reflecting personal or professional growth. Achievement, however, implies reaching a significant goal or milestone, often associated with recognition or a sense of greater success.
